How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Columbus?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Columbus Studio Apartments with Swimming Pool | $1,221 | $300 | $3,622 |
| Columbus 1 Bedroom Apartments with Swimming Pool | $1,446 | $300 | $5,419 |
| Columbus 2 Bedroom Apartments with Swimming Pool | $1,803 | $300 | $10,000+ |
| Columbus 3 Bedroom Apartments with Swimming Pool | $2,226 | $550 | $10,000+ |
| Columbus 4 Bedroom Apartments with Swimming Pool | $2,840 | $730 | $10,000+ |
| Columbus 5 Bedroom Apartments | $2,845 | $1,500 | $9,043 |
| Columbus 6 Bedroom Apartments | $3,444 | $2,500 | $4,560 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Columbus Apartments with Swimming Pool
What is the Cheapest Swimming Pool apartment in Columbus?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Columbus with Swimming Pool is at Center Court Apartments listed at $724.
How much is the average rent for Columbus Apartments with Swimming Pool?
The average rent for a Apartment in Columbus with Swimming Pool is $1,832.
What is the largest Columbus Apartment for rent with Swimming Pool?
Today's Apartment with Swimming Pool and the most square footage in Columbus is a 3,377 square feet unit starting from $1,245 at Easton Commons Apartments and Townhomes.
What is the average size for Columbus Apartments for rent with Swimming Pool?
The average size for a rental with Swimming Pool in Columbus is currently at 695 sq ft.
